Hidden Gems

While the top attractions are certainly worth visiting, don’t overlook the hidden gems that the United States has to offer. For example, the coastal town of Mendocino, California, is a charming and picturesque destination that’s often overlooked by tourists. Similarly, the town of Marfa, Texas, is home to a thriving art scene and some of the best stargazing opportunities in the country.

Budget-Friendly Tips

Traveling in the United States can be expensive, but there are plenty of ways to save money without sacrificing your experience. For example, consider staying in hostels or budget hotels, using public transportation instead of renting a car, and taking advantage of free activities like hiking and visiting museums on certain days of the week.

Off-the-Beaten-Path Experiences

For those who want to get off the beaten path and explore some lesser-known destinations, the United States has plenty to offer. For example, the Badlands of South Dakota are a stunning and otherworldly landscape that’s often overlooked by tourists. Similarly, the town of Roswell, New Mexico, is famous for its alleged UFO sightings and offers a unique and quirky experience.

Walking Tours

One of the best ways to explore a new city is on foot. Many cities offer guided walking tours that allow you to learn about the history and culture of the area while getting some exercise at the same time. Some of the top walking tours in the country include the Freedom Trail in Boston, the Art Deco tour in Miami, and the ghost tours of Savannah, Georgia.
